RISE TO THE CHALLENGE

As Financial Analyst you will:

- be a part of PMI inventory and supply chain controlling team, diverse in terms of people and activities, which offers numerous professional development possibilities

- become a part of a larger team through collaboration with local and international partners

- prepare budgets / rolling forecasts for inventory and analyze variances to actual results by keeping track of the latest business developments

- coordinate and actively participate in a month and year-end closing tasks for respective PMI affiliates;

- prepare a set of reports (financial, managerial, critical metrics)

- ensure full conformity of financial documents with Generally Accepted Accounting Principles,

- perform ad hoc analysis to support business, managerial decisions

Philip Morris International Inc. (PMI) is the top tier international tobacco company, with seven of the world’s top 15 brands, including the number one cigarette brand worldwide.

PMI SCE was established in late 2005 in Krakow and since then is increasingly serving PMI affiliates’ Finance, People and Culture, Procurement, Supply Chain, Quality Assurance and IT needs in Europe, Middle East and Africa.
